The Licensing Sub-Committee of Lambeth Council met on Friday 7 August 2026 to consider two licensing applications. The committee refused the application for Arch 600B to 600D, Ferndale Road, SW9, and approved the application for Rind Abbeville, 27 Abbeville Road, SW4.
Arch 600B to 600D, Ferndale Road, SW9
The committee refused the application for a new premises licence for Arch 600B to 600D, Ferndale Road, SW9, submitted by Apollo Realtimes Limited. The application sought authorisation for regulated entertainment, sale of alcohol, and late-night refreshment.
The Licensing Authority had recommended refusal due to concerns about public nuisance, crime and disorder, public safety, and the protection of children from harm. These concerns were amplified by the premises' location in a residential area and the requested operating hours, which extended beyond the council's licensing policy recommendations. The applicant had failed to provide a detailed operating schedule to address these concerns.
Furthermore, the premises had a history of noise complaints during a previous period of operation and a prior application for a licence for the same premises had been refused by the Licensing Sub-Committee in November 2023. The applicant's lack of engagement with the licensing authority and residents, coupled with the proposed use of a shipping container for the kitchen and the unclear nature of the premises, contributed to the decision to refuse the application.
Rind Abbeville, 27 Abbeville Road, SW4
The Licensing Sub-Committee approved the application for a new premises licence for Rind Abbeville, located at 27 Abbeville Road, SW4. The application sought authorisation for live music, recorded music, and the supply of alcohol for on and off-sales.
During the consultation period, the applicant engaged with responsible authorities and interested parties, leading to amendments to the original application. These amendments included reduced hours for live music and alcohol sales, revised opening hours, and the withdrawal of the late-night refreshment request. Despite these concessions, two representations remained outstanding from residents.
The primary concerns raised by residents, particularly Claudia, who lives directly above the premises, related to the prevention of public nuisance and the prevention of crime and disorder. These concerns centred on potential noise disturbance from music, customer arrivals and departures, and the use of the external seating area, especially given the premises' location directly beneath residential accommodation.
The committee approved the licence with several conditions incorporated. These included:
- No open containers to be taken off-site.
- The external seating area to be managed separately from the licensed premises.
- The amended hours as detailed on page 18 of the papers, which reflected the applicant's proposed reductions.
The decision to approve the licence was made with these conditions in place to promote the licensing objectives and address the concerns raised by residents.
